When we talk about Ethical Hacking, we’re talking about hacking that is motivated by ethical or moral ideals and have no malicious intent. It is a security technique in which a paid hacker, either an individual or an employee of a firm, attempts to break into a system in order to simulate the actions of a malicious cyber-attacker. In order to look for holes and entry points in a network, ethical hacking is necessary.
